Muller v. Oregon was a judicial case that led to the enactment of a landmark decision by the US Supreme Court in 1903. It reaffirmed the allotment of less working hours to women than to men, and refused to allow women to freely negotiate their working contracts as men did. The jury understood that the abilities and functions of women in society were different than those of men, and therefore women should 'be protected' by working less.
